Abstract

Introduction: Bone-anchored maxillary protraction therapy (BAMP) brought innovation in skeletal Class III malocclusion treatment. Condylar changes resulting from this therapy have not yet been fully elucidated. Objective: This retrospective study aims to compare BAMP effects on condyles using an artificial intelligence driven three-dimensional analysis. Methods: The sample will be composed of 53 patients with skeletal Class III, aged between 10 and 14 years, with or without cleft lip and palate (CLP). Patients were previously treated with BAMP therapy. A control group of patients treated without using AP mandibular forces was evaluated. Cone-beam computed tomography (CBCT) scans were taken before (T1) and after 12 to 18 months of therapy (T2). Using 3D Slicer and ITK-SNAP softwares, three-dimensional changes and asymmetries will be evaluated by superimposition of pre- and post-treatment CBCT images. Artificial intelligence tools from Slicer Automated Dental Tools will be used to perform automatic base orientation, automatic mandibular segmentation, automatic landmark identification and automatic quantification of condylar remodelling. Condylar displacement measurements comparison between the BAMP and control groups will be performed using the independent t-test if the data are normally distributed, or the Wilcoxon or Mann-Whitney test if the data show a non-normal distribution. Pre- and post-therapy condylar asymmetries will be compared using the same statistical tests. A significance level of 5% will be regarded. (AU)
